Do what I do. Have it so that the person entering your account needs a verification code, which is a six digit number. Then you can get it sent to your phone and thus you're the only one that can enter it.
If you have an android phone, the Android Device Manager will let you locate it, reset the screen lock, or even remotely wipe it... https://play.google.com/store/apps/details?id=com.google.android.apps.adm
If the password is wrong, it shouldn't be able to fetch new emails. Perhaps it will show any previously downloaded emails though. This also depends on the make and model of your phone.
